Amazon Invests $50 Billion in OpenAI in Massive Strategic AI Partnership
Besides Apple and Microsoft, Amazon is the Big Tech player that has struggled most with developing its own Foundation Models – and this is precisely why the following mega-deal is now coming about: Amazon and OpenAI have announced a comprehensive strategic partnership that includes a $50 billion investment by Amazon. The collaboration is intended to accelerate the development and deployment of AI technologies for enterprises worldwide.
The total investment of $50 billion will be made in two phases: Amazon will initially pay $15 billion. A further $35 billion will follow in the coming months once certain conditions are met. The partnership is designed to span multiple years. Amazon is already a strategic investor in OpenAI’s biggest rival, Anthropic.
Core Elements of the Collaboration
Stateful Runtime Environment
OpenAI and Amazon are jointly developing a so-called Stateful Runtime Environment based on OpenAI models. This environment will be available via Amazon Bedrock and enables developers to maintain context, access previous work, and operate across various software tools and data sources. Launch is planned for the coming months.
Exclusivity for OpenAI Frontier
Amazon Web Services (AWS) will be the exclusive third-party provider for cloud distribution of OpenAI Frontier. This platform enables organizations to create, deploy, and manage teams of AI agents that can operate across real business systems.
Infrastructure and Computing Capacity
OpenAI and AWS are expanding their existing $38 billion agreement by an additional $100 billion over a period of eight years. OpenAI commits to utilizing approximately 2 gigawatts of Trainium capacity across AWS infrastructure. This includes both Trainium3 and the next-generation Trainium4 chips, whose delivery is expected in 2027.
Amazon is thus investing in OpenAI, and OpenAI in turn is expected to purchase substantially from AWS – the next circular deal surrounding OpenAI after Nvidia and Co., then.
Customized Models for Amazon
An important component of the partnership is the joint development of tailored AI models. Amazon developers will gain access to customized OpenAI models that can be deployed in customer-facing applications from Amazon. These models complement the already available models, including Amazon’s own Nova family.
The collaboration enables Amazon teams to adapt OpenAI models for AI products and agents that directly serve customers. This provides developers with an additional tool alongside Amazon’s proprietary models.
Strategic Significance
The partnership aims to help enterprises transition from experimental AI applications to productive deployment scenarios. By integrating OpenAI technologies into AWS infrastructure, customers should be able to quickly, securely, and at global scale integrate powerful AI into existing workflows without having to manage the underlying infrastructure themselves.
